AI-Based Apps in the Kitchen are Gaining Momentum. What are the Driving Factors?

The global AI in the food and beverage market is expected to grow at an impressive rate and reach $187.34 Billion by 2032.

ai in food market

There is no doubt that this market is growing fast. This is due to a number of reasons:

 

  • demand for smart home tech
  • hassle-free cooking
  • personalized cooking experience
  • streamlined kitchen operations
  • easy adaptation to users' dietary preferences and habits
  • demand for convenience and efficiency in cooking practices.

 

With AI meal planning, grocery shopping and meal preparation become easier and more seamless than ever before.

Personalized meal planning

By building such an app, you will allow users to create personalized meal plans based on their food preferences, dietary restrictions, budget, and health goals.

 

The app uses artificial intelligence technology to create personalized meal plans based on the user's diet, lifestyle, and nutritional goals.

 

For example, the Onix team developed an AI-powered meal generator that creates personalized meals, provides real-time nutritional insights, and allows users to discover new culinary possibilities.

 ai-powered kitchen assistant development

AI Chef app built by Onix

 

Typically, personalized meal planning apps include the following functionality:

 

Feature

Description

AI Involvement

User Profile & PreferencesCollects user dietary preferences, allergies, goals, and cooking skill level.AI analyzes and personalizes recommendations.
Recipe DatabaseStores a wide range of recipes with nutritional information.AI selects relevant recipes based on user input.
AI-Powered Meal GeneratorCreates meal plans tailored to the user's needs.AI suggests optimized meal plans.
Nutritional AnalysisProvides calorie and macronutrient breakdown for each meal.AI calculates and adjusts based on user goals.
Grocery List AutomationGenerates a shopping list based on planned meals.AI optimizes the list to avoid waste and suggest bulk purchases.
Integration with Smart DevicesSyncs with smart fridges, kitchen scales, and voice assistants.AI automates cooking suggestions based on inventory.
Recipe Scaling & Portion ControlAdjusts recipes for different serving sizes.AI dynamically recalculates ingredient quantities.
Meal Prep SchedulingOrganizes meal prep based on the user's daily routine.AI suggests the best cooking schedule.

Nutrition tracking

The concept of a nutrition tracker is pretty simple:

 

  • monitoring food intake,
  • tracking essential nutrients, 
  • optimizing meals for better well-being. 

 

AI-based nutrition tracker app allows users to analyze their eating habits, diets, and fitness goals.

 

For example, the MealMate app uses the validated USDA food database to give users an overview of all the macro and micronutrients they consume.

ai-based nutrition tracker

Here is a functionality that the nutrition tracking app should include:

 

Feature

Description

AI Involvement

Food RecognitionIdentifies food items from images or text input.AI-powered image recognition and NLP.
Nutritional DatabaseStores extensive data on calories, macros, vitamins, and minerals.AI cross-references with meals for accurate tracking.
Barcode & QR ScannerScans food packaging for instant nutritional details.AI retrieves data and suggests portion sizes.
Meal Logging & AnalysisUsers log meals manually or via AI-powered recognition.AI calculates daily intake and tracks deficiencies.
Personalized Meal RecommendationsSuggests meals based on goals (weight loss, muscle gain, balanced diet).AI generates meal plans tailored to the user’s needs.
Fitness & Health IntegrationSyncs with wearables, fitness apps, and medical data.AI adjusts nutrition based on activity levels.
Allergen & Diet FilterWarns users about allergens and supports special diets (vegan, keto, etc.).AI personalizes recommendations to dietary needs.
Hydration TrackingEncourages proper water intake based on body metrics.AI suggests optimal water consumption.
Progress Tracking & InsightsVisualizes progress through reports and trend analysis.AI predicts patterns and suggests improvements.
AI Chatbot & Voice AssistantProvides instant nutrition advice via chat or voice.AI delivers real-time feedback and motivation.

 

Grocery list generation for meal plans

The next example of popular applications of AI in food processing is AI-powered grocery list generation apps. They help people create grocery lists automatically from their meal plans or diets. Such apps save time, reduce food waste, simplify grocery list shopping, and ensure users have all the ingredients they need.

 

For example, the Samsung Food app includes a grocery list generator feature that allows users to create a grocery list from a recipe, use voice assistants, and quickly turn a shopping list into an online order.

ai-powered grocery list app

 

Source: Samsung Food

 

If you plan to build such type of an AI-powered grocery app, make sure to include the following features:

 

Feature

Description

AI Involvement

Smart Meal Plan IntegrationConverts planned meals into an optimized grocery list.AI extracts required ingredients.
Pantry Inventory ManagementTracks available ingredients and avoids duplicate purchases.AI updates stock levels based on usage patterns.
Auto-Generated Shopping ListCompiles a list of missing ingredients.AI dynamically updates based on planned meals.
Cost & Brand Comparison
Suggests budget-friendly or preferred brand alternatives.
AI compares prices from various stores.
Allergen & Dietary FiltersEnsures items fit dietary restrictions or allergies.AI personalizes recommendations.
Voice & Image RecognitionAllows users to add items via voice command or by scanning barcodes.AI processes voice and image inputs.
Real-Time Inventory SyncUpdates lists as items are purchased or used.AI continuously refines shopping needs.


Smart AI cooking assistant

An AI-based kitchen assistant is a digital companion for beginners and experienced chefs that provides them with the following:

 

  • step-by-step instructions,
  • personalized suggestions based on their ingredients,
  • and real-time monitoring.

 

A great example of such a solution is the CHEF iQ App. Paired with the CHEF iQ smart cooker,  the app guides users through every step of the cooking process, offering step-by-step recipes, detailed video instructions, and voice control of cooking.

 

 

If you want to build an AI cooking assistant, you need to implement these features:

 

Feature

Description

AI Involvement

Step-by-Step Guided CookingProvides interactive recipe instructions.AI personalizes steps based on user skill level.
Voice & Video AssistanceUsers get hands-free guidance via voice or video.AI processes voice commands and provides real-time feedback.
Ingredient SubstitutionsSuggests alternatives for missing or unwanted ingredients.AI recommends options based on taste and nutrition.
Smart Appliance IntegrationConnects with ovens, stoves, and gadgets for automation.AI optimizes cooking temperatures and times.
Cooking Time AdjustmentModifies times based on altitude, ingredient quantity, or appliance type.AI recalculates and suggests modifications.
Recipe PersonalizationAdjusts recipes to match dietary needs or preferences.AI tailors meal suggestions dynamically.
Food RecognitionScans and identifies ingredients via camera input.AI detects and categorizes food items.
Temperature & Doneness AlertsNotifies users when food reaches optimal doneness.AI analyzes temperature data in real-time.
Waste Reduction SuggestionsRecommends ways to use leftovers efficiently.AI suggests creative meal ideas from leftovers.

 

AI-driven culinary creativity

This AI-powered cooking companion helps users experiment, try new flavors, and easily create unique dishes.

 

AI analyzes vast databases of component combinations and cooking methods, providing users with unexpected food pairings and unusual cooking techniques.

 

For example, IBM's Chef Watson is an AI-powered solution combining ingredients for dishes that people would never have considered. Chef Watson analyzes data and overlays scientific information, making work in the kitchen with chefs more efficient.

ai-powered cooking app

 

If you want to develop your AI recipe generator, consider the functionality it requires:

 

Feature

Description

AI Involvement

AI-Powered Recipe GeneratorCreates new and unique recipes based on user input.AI analyzes ingredient compatibility and generates dishes.
Flavor & Ingredient PairingSuggests unexpected but harmonious food combinations.AI predicts pairings using a flavor database and machine learning.
Recipe CustomizationAllows users to tweak ingredients and methods.AI adjusts cooking techniques and proportions dynamically.
Dietary & Allergen FiltersEnsures generated recipes fit specific diets.AI personalizes recommendations based on restrictions.
Cooking Style AdaptationModifies techniques for different cuisines.AI incorporates cultural cooking methods.
Interactive Cooking GuideProvides step-by-step assistance.AI adjusts instructions in real-time based on user feedback.
Visual Recognition for IngredientsIdentifies food items through a camera scan.AI detects and suggests ways to use scanned ingredients.
Virtual Chef ModeAI acts as a personal chef, guiding users through improvisational cooking.AI suggests real-time modifications based on cooking progress.
Integration with Smart AppliancesSyncs with kitchen gadgets for optimal cooking.AI automates temperature, timing, and technique adjustments.

FAQs

 

How can businesses benefit from investing in AI-driven cooking apps?

Businesses can leverage AI to enhance customer engagement, streamline operations, increase efficiency, and offer personalized food experiences that set them apart.

 

How do AI-powered apps help restaurants and cafés?

AI can optimize restaurant operations by managing inventory, reducing food waste, personalizing menus based on customer preferences, and ensuring recipe standardization for consistency across multiple locations.

 

Can an AI-based cooking app be integrated with fitness trackers?

Yes! AI-powered nutrition tracking apps can sync with fitness wearables like Apple Watch, Fitbit, and Garmin to provide holistic health insights.

 

What technologies are used to build AI-powered cooking apps?

AI cooking apps typically use machine learning, natural language processing (NLP), computer vision, and IoT (Internet of Things) integration to deliver smart cooking experiences.
